
Seashell and the Five Elements (Metal) - Oil Painting on Canvas - 2023 - 60 x 48 inches (x5) - This series expresses the state of helplessness experienced by marine creatures taken out of their natural habitat. In four of the paintings, shells are placed in an environment that they cannot survive in, represented by elements such as metal, wood, fire and dirt.

Seashells and the Five Elements (Wood) - Oil Painting on Canvas - 2023 - 60 x 48 inches (x5) - I made the shells look very separated from the background to create a sense of displacement. The Bird's-Eye perspective also adds a sense of conquest, showing humans’ power over these creatures.

Seashells and the Five Elements (Water) - Oil Painting on Canvas - 2023 - 60 x 48 inches (x5) The shell in the water is full of life and brightness. By using large canvases to depict small creatures, I want to bring them into light and put the viewers in their shoes; if the seashells were there, how would they feel? Do they belong there?
